Located on the equator, Kenya has a beautiful and mild climate with stunning landscapes, making it a mecca for tourism. This industry accounts for about two-thirds of the GDP, with a good portion of visitors coming from Britain and surrounding European nations. Agriculture remains a major part of Kenya's economy, with the country producing major crops of tea, coffee, flowers, corn, cotton, sugar cane and tropical fruits. Kenya also has strong financial and manufacturing sectors. As an economic powerhouse in East Africa, Kenya is becoming a more likely shipping destination for eCommerce goods, with ever improving technology and reliable cross-border courier services providing delivery. Kenya’s eCommerce market is set for major growth in the next few years as mobile takes a hold and shopping habits change.

eCommerce in Kenya
- eCommerce companies in Kenya have enjoyed success. Jumia is one such platform - selling fashion, electronics and beauty products. Killmall is another general eCommerce store.
- Both platforms offer users the chance to run virtual stores on marketplaces
- Unmarked buildings can cause an issue for courier delivery - be sure to provide a local contact number for the recipient so the courier can make contact and provide the tracking number of your shipment to the receiver
- Unique value proposition - no costly overheads of brick and mortar stores online means competitive prices can be found online on marketplaces like Jumia and Killmall
Customs advice for shipping to Kenya
Customs requirements
Kenya publishes a straightforward and easy to understand list of prohibited and restricted imports. This list is made available through the Kenya Revenue Authority. Prohibited items include counterfeit money, pornographic material, some types of matches, certain essential oils, narcotic drugs, specific industrial and agricultural chemicals, hazardous waste and counterfeit products. In addition to the prohibited products, Kenya places restrictions on other types of imports. These restrictions apply to shipments that include: game animal traps, unrefined precious metal or stones, various types of weapons, ammunition, bones, horns, ivory from various types of game animals, coral,natural sponges,endangered plants, genetically-modified products and artefacts.
